Is 11892961 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
Yes, 11 892 961 is a prime number.
Indeed, the definition of a prime numbers is to have exactly two distinct positive divisors, 1 and itself. A number is a divisor of another number when the remainder of Euclid’s division of the second one by the first one is zero. Concerning the number 11 892 961, the only two divisors are 1 and 11 892 961. Therefore 11 892 961 is a prime number.
As a consequence, 11 892 961 is only a multiple of 1 and 11 892 961.
